SILVER SPRINGS, FL (352today.com) – A 63-year-old Silver Springs man died Monday night when the car he was driving crashed into a veterinary clinic.
The accident happened around 8 p.m. on State Road (SR) 40, just east of Northeast 14th Street Road.
The Florida Highway Patrol (FHP) says the driver was traveling west on SR 40 at a high rate of speed and failed to negotiate the curve towards the left. FHP says the vehicle left road and crashed into three cars parked in the parking lot at the Forest Veterinary Clinic.
Troopers say the car then hit a treen and flipped over into the building. They say the car burst into flames and caught the animal clinic on fire.
The driver died at the scene.
352today spoke with an employee of the veterinary office who says no people nor animals were present when the accident happened. The clinic is closed until further notice. They are contacting clients to reschedule appointments and make alternate arrangements for animal care.
The building also housed a pediatrician’s office. Premier Pediatrics is also closed at this time.
